Solution Overview

Problem

The existing hole seal solutions for electrical enclosures require multiple sizes to accommodate various hole sizes, leading to user inconvenience and excess inventory due to the lack of a versatile sealing option.

Innovation Solution

A hole seal design featuring a body with a threaded portion and a reversible nut with multiple outer flanges of different diameters, allowing the same nut to be used for multiple hole sizes by centering it within the enclosure holes, thereby eliminating the need for multiple seals.

3Quantity of substance

If a single hole seal design is used for all hole sizes, then the inventory complexity is reduced, but the fit accuracy for specific hole sizes deteriorates

Engineering Contradiction:
Improveinventory quantityVSAvoidfit accuracy
Core Design Contradiction:
Quantity of substanceVSManufacturing precision

Solution Approach 1:

The nut is segmented into two distinct flanges with different diameters. The first flange has a first diameter suitable for smaller holes, while the second flange has a second diameter suitable for larger holes. This segmentation allows a single nut to provide accurate fits for multiple hole sizes by selecting the appropriate flange for the specific application

Inventive Principle:
Principle #1Segmentation

Data Source

PatentUS7518062B2Hole seal for enclosure
Publication Date: 2009.04.14 HOFFMAN ENCLOSURES INC

AI summary

A hole seal for an enclosure includes a body having a threaded portion, and a nut having an inner threaded portion to receive the threaded portion of the body, the nut including a first outer flange having first diameter and a second outer flange having a second diameter, larger than the first diameter.
